Comparative Study Between the SORS and Dynamic Strategy Visual Field Testing Methods on Glaucomatous and Healthy

Summary
The novel sequentially optimized reconstruction strategy (SORS) provides visual field testing comparable to the dynamic strategy (DS) with up to a 70% reduction in testing time for glaucoma patients.
Area of Science:
- Ophthalmology
- Medical Technology
- Visual Field Testing
Background:
- Conventional perimetry tests can be time-consuming.
- A novel sequentially optimized reconstruction strategy (SORS) has been proposed to improve speed.
- SORS estimates untested visual field locations using linear approximation.
Purpose of the Study:
- To clinically validate the noninferiority of SORS compared to the dynamic strategy (DS).
- To assess the speed and accuracy of SORS in visual field testing.
Main Methods:
- A prospective clinical study included 83 subjects (32 healthy, 51 glaucoma patients).
- Visual field tests were performed using both DS and SORS on an Octopus 900.
- Sensitivity thresholds (ST) and mean defect values were analyzed and compared.
Main Results:
- High correlations were found between individual STs (r ≥ 0.74) and mean defect values (r ≥ 0.88) from SORS and DS.
- SORS achieved a 70% reduction in acquisition time with a mean absolute error under 3 dB.
- SORS accurately detected most defects but occasionally missed small, isolated ones.
Conclusions:
- SORS-acquired visual fields correlate well with DS-acquired fields in healthy and glaucoma patients.
- SORS offers a significant reduction in acquisition time.
- SORS demonstrates comparable utility to DS for clinical practice.
